8. Confirm each part adjustment. Make any necessary adjustments.
9. Conduct the following tests and make sure that there is no problem.
1)
Print test with TOSHIBA TEC-specified media and ribbon. (Print tone, print head position, etc.)
2)
Paper skew
3)
Print start position adjustment (Horizontal: Media position, Vertical: Sensor adjustment/
Adjustment by issuing commands)
4)
Communication test
5)
Abnorma noise
6)
Confirm that there are not any other errors.
10. Mount the printer cover.
11. Clean the outside of the printer.
12. Fill out a report form. Hand it to the manager and obtain a signature.
